Mechanical Equipment
  • Contribute to the mechanical engineering systems of superyachts, ensuring alignment with design specifications, quality standards, and client requirements.
  • Draft technical specifications and implement mechanical systems.
  • Lead a team of engineers through detail engineering, 3D modeling, and datasheet creation.
  • Oversee sub-projects to integrate mechanical systems into the overall yacht structure.
  • Collaborate with disciplines like interior, construction, exterior, and special engineering to advise on mechanical aspects, ensuring all systems are cost-effective and efficient.
  • Identify technical bottlenecks and provide solutions.
  • Offer technical advice to ensure manufacturability, feasibility, and timely project delivery.
  • Work with purchasing teams to procure and implement mechanical systems, ensuring high-quality and cost-effective materials.
  • Ensure compliance with relevant regulations (Lloyd’s, SOLAS, Large Yacht Code) and maintain internal technical standards.
  • Drive continuous improvement by exploring new technical developments or efficient construction methods.
  • Mentor junior engineers and share knowledge to enhance team capabilities and foster innovation.
  • Several years of experience in yacht or shipbuilding, with expertise in mechanical engineering systems and the construction process.
  • A degree in Mechanical Engineering or Shipbuilding, with at least an HBO work/thinking level.
  • Strong knowledge of yacht systems, mechanical engineering, and production techniques.
  • Familiarity with industry standards and regulations such as Lloyd’s, SOLAS, and Large Yacht Code. Proficiency in CAD software (e.g., NX, Team Centre) and engineering routines.
  • Fluent in English, with excellent communication skills. Dutch is a big plus.
  • Leadership skills, with the ability to guide teams and provide clear technical advice. A passion for high-quality, customized yacht construction, with attention to detail and a commitment to excellence.
